Skip to content

Instantly share code, notes, and snippets.

@kakopappa
Forked from sivar2311/ChangeReport.json
Created March 29, 2021 09:58
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save kakopappa/56d7196e4a346dd1b3e1edba0548662d to your computer and use it in GitHub Desktop.
Save kakopappa/56d7196e4a346dd1b3e1edba0548662d to your computer and use it in GitHub Desktop.
ContactSensor-AlexaJSON
{
"context": {},
"event": {
"header": {
"messageId": "cedd4af3-a6ce-4e13-9c72-6bed87261eb6",
"namespace": "Alexa",
"name": "ChangeReport",
"payloadVersion": "3"
},
"endpoint": {
"scope": {
"type": "BearerToken",
"token": "Atza|IwEBIHNDXRiNOo8fhrP-GTQ-W_sJM_oQ0JAvD_-vX925S_VwnvLCSxKIOJ8qYaBFPoDuA_i73ELjvwKkOkeYuwgXccwhQrLhJJN5VK34NKJb4uAhd5GGNk0q4JLD9BTUdnyirOlc6lrVrfYkr7saxG_tceg3TCzOMRh09uBmIcRbafn_Xr3lPRwmokPySCkoScjltPDbqrA2ae8rdu8P1izQoOGTQL_TYTYiYbeYXWk7jT8szbJ33hI7774ikgr8ySDLx1cAWSdrPkAzqhxQOUCgAOhZ-iTgt38d96rm_HVESM23hg"
},
"endpointId": "605df91a850907071cfc81d6"
},
"payload": {
"change": {
"cause": {
"type": "PHYSICAL_INTERACTION"
},
"properties": [
{
"namespace": "Alexa.ContactSensor",
"name": "detectionState",
"value": "DETECTED",
"timeOfSample": "2021-03-29T09:28:31.567Z",
"uncertaintyInMilliseconds": 0
}
]
}
}
}
}
{
"event": {
"header": {
"namespace": "Alexa.Discovery",
"name": "Discover.Response",
"payloadVersion": "3",
"messageId": "c099bfe8-9070-4db0-83d9-b901179736ae"
},
"payload": {
"endpoints": [
{
"endpointId": "605df91a850907071cfc81d6",
"friendlyName": "Contact",
"description": "Contact",
"manufacturerName": "SinricPro",
"displayCategories": [
"CONTACT_SENSOR"
],
"cookie": {
"deviceId": "605df91a850907071cfc81d6"
},
"capabilities": [
{
"type": "AlexaInterface",
"interface": "Alexa.PowerController",
"version": "3",
"properties": {
"supported": [
{
"name": "powerState"
}
],
"proactivelyReported": true,
"retrievable": true
}
},
{
"type": "AlexaInterface",
"interface": "Alexa.ContactSensor",
"version": "3",
"properties": {
"supported": [
{
"name": "detectionState"
}
],
"proactivelyReported": true,
"retrievable": true
}
},
{
"type": "AlexaInterface",
"interface": "Alexa.EndpointHealth",
"version": "3",
"properties": {
"supported": [
{
"name": "connectivity"
}
],
"proactivelyReported": true,
"retrievable": true
}
}
],
"additionalAttributes": {
"customIdentifier": "605df91a850907071cfc81d6"
}
}
]
}
}
}
{
"context": {
"properties": [
{
"namespace": "Alexa.EndpointHealth",
"name": "connectivity",
"value": {
"value": "OK"
},
"timeOfSample": "2021-03-29T09:13:00.071Z",
"uncertaintyInMilliseconds": 0
},
{
"namespace": "Alexa.PowerController",
"name": "powerState",
"value": "ON",
"timeOfSample": "2021-03-29T09:13:00.071Z",
"uncertaintyInMilliseconds": 0
},
{
"namespace": "Alexa.ContactSensor",
"name": "detectionState",
"value": "DETECTED",
"timeOfSample": "2021-03-29T09:09:20.000Z",
"uncertaintyInMilliseconds": 0
}
]
},
"event": {
"header": {
"namespace": "Alexa",
"name": "StateReport",
"payloadVersion": "3",
"correlationToken": "AAAAAAAAAQCJSzXIPtDOFTROK7x2rPtU/AEAAAAAAACldn9+x/QP4QevB/4VN87sehQNKezChAB9IPaelxyMQyxoySlp2PAQFTic/DZJ+pdpCwEHQO5im2ltybcoOCGACgFcXyTc35ZAbCkaFt6CU7XHpCBZL98kiCy0alvXZhlKlEvzItYxqPet6CdaMLzTYvLOGW/x3226TfKLJsBuSxQ422GSwp0UBIqx1fqikyf/3YlTFB0VsYCjXVrDwlb/vMELce3EJeG80SZ4Z8yhBdmkRdkf5yQ986oFFR+3+o2gLmyvJuSYpLDaMQpxRIQyyepL8k0vsNEzEBwRNfXy9haFqj3MBYYxvoSS3bEWo/XKrJWQnk2hDG0BVtzmofrZq8fhAH1XC65BF+alOj92CmgcGxWAM+Wgo65LRNc1/lGVXnT4sN0XMdXpirvXKa/dfn3IRjavOzayCZ8fIySUsxg999dJdH6/dL5tYaN/77hgsE5e7Na0/ue0NeKhwOfVJ/L2Q+Ab1gW0oUePp7+m6BB7VVeTEUxGm/6dzoOuG2wLNAmBwY+9+0WD/KTTO1gxYPCp5/H2VppcRLfZ7dIKPnH2FT0vNPUwHVBIs04Ggp59BgN95FclJxDlGnF3k+0gBQ74jRV3J5mhHNX0c1ghFZTGY9LsWpC4oS2X689y6DbxV2PyaZqoW9YIwLZ/kJVwdUCl6Ze71DILnsnd",
"messageId": "49d1ca07-eff6-47ac-902e-577661b1e30e"
},
"endpoint": {
"scope": {
"type": "BearerToken",
"token": "eyJhbGciOiJIUzI1NiIsInR5cCI6IkpXVCJ9.eyJpZCI6IjVkYjliY2U0NGFiMjc5Njc5MjFjZjNlNiIsImlhdCI6MTYxNDkzMTY4MywiZXhwIjoxNjQ2NDY3NjgzfQ.272yjr9Q5dWn7owH9z2c6bPanK2tKC4ZrmG3R48yXtc"
},
"endpointId": "605df91a850907071cfc81d6",
"cookie": {
"path": "605df91a850907071cfc81d6"
}
},
"payload": {}
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ment